Related info for your journey

  • How long is the flight from New Jersey to Idaho?

    Airlines like Delta, Alaska Airlines, and United Airlines fly from New Jersey to Idaho in about 7h 40m. The time it takes to get you to your destination can typically vary by up to 37m. The distance from New Jersey to Idaho is about 1833 mi. When browsing for deals, the options you’ll see will be for both nonstop flights and flights with stops.

  • What are the cheapest airlines to fly from New Jersey to Idaho one-way?

    The cheapest airline one-way is Alaska Airlines, with whom users have recently found tickets for as low as $145. However, be on the lookout for offers from American Airlines and United Airlines, as they are both options that can get you from New Jersey to Idaho for a low price.
